What are the old golf hats called?
The hat is known in Ireland as a
paddy cap, in Scotland as a bunnet, in Wales as a Dai cap, and in the United States as a flat cap, or pancake cap/hat
. Cloths used to make the cap include wool, tweed (most common), and cotton.

What is a Ivy hat?
An ivy cap is
a flat cap that has a stiff, very short brim like a baseball cap in front
. It is made of cloth-either cotton, wool or wool blends, leather or polyester, and has a low crown or profile that is set forward and fastened to the brim.

What is a 1920s hat called?
The
cloche hat
was invented by Caroline Reboux in 1908. A soft rounded hat that sits close to the head, usually made of felt, it was most popular in the 1920’s with flappers – young fashionable women known for their wild style, heavy smoking and drinking, and denial of social norms of the era.

What is a Kangol hat called?
Ever the innovator, Kangol in the 1950s added a stiffened peak to their knitted beret and the
Wool 504 flat cap
was born. Named the ‘504’ after the reference number of the wooden hat block from which it had been shaped, the ‘504’ has become one of the brand’s most recognizable styles.
What type of hat is a Kangol?
What are Kangol Hats? Kangol hats are made by the Kangol Clothing company. They are
stylish flat caps, bucket hats and berets
made of extremely soft and smooth Angora wool made from the fur of the Angora rabbit and blended with other fibers like acrylic.

What is the name of peaky blinders hat?
Throughout the series the main cast are shown wearing predominantly two types of headwear that were popular at the time:
the flat cap and the baker boy, or newsboy, cap
. People often call baker boy or newsboy caps a flat cap, but they are in fact a derivative of the flat cap.
